I was on my way to the Whitby Hotel and I stopped at the intersection of 66th and Broadway where there’s a lovely little square to sit in the shade, right across from the Lincoln Center. As I was about to take a seat, a lovely older gentleman tapped me on the shoulder and said, “Ma’am, look up. Please don’t sit there." There was probably close to 50 pigeons and I couldn’t help but laugh! I was very grateful for this brief encounter. As I continued walking, I was in a good space, enjoying the weather, looking forward to connecting with a former colleague, as this was the first time since covid that we have been able to connect.



I was greeted at our table by our server, Annie. Annie was the most charming, pink haired, vibrant, young woman, who’s smile beamed from here to California. She said, “I’m going to be your server today, please let me know how I can make this experience the best for you today.”

She appeared as a pink bubble of love. Her presence filled the room with warmth, spirit, and love embodying the energy of pink from her hair to her ring. She was able to harness what we all should be all the time… living and loving life.


Seeing her own her presence and exude her energy into all of her efforts reminded me of royalty. She was present and proud, and her greeting embodied how the energy was flowing~ happy, light, easy, lovely. I shared with her that her pink hair really did represent the unconditional love I could feel her exuding.


It was high tea, 3 o’clock, and it was lovely to see my old colleague. We had lots to share and we were both so taken with the environment, the luxury, the aroma of the peony tea, the lemon verbena, and the tiers of treats complete with scones that melted in your mouth.



It was relaxing. I felt like I had been transported to another world.

As we were catching up, I looked up and noticed there were birds on the chandelier above our heads. Just like the birds that had been pointed out on my way here! All of these signs made me feel like I was in flow and the spirit of life was within me. I knew I was exactly where I was meant to be.


You can go to the bank and the teller can lift your spirits and make or break your day ~ your energy matters no matter how long the interaction is. A smile can not only change your day, but spread positive energy to all of those around you. Look up. Just as the man on the street had reminded me to do, I want to encourage all of you to do the same… don’t forget to look up. Look up from the pain, look up from your phones, and look up to really be able to see what’s around you.

Find the synchronicity.

See the affirmations.

Embrace the energy of each moment.

Find your Annie’s smile.
